Use the ON SHUTDOWN [do SomeRoutine] command to specify what happens here. You can put up a wait window or whatever. Just remember that you should find out if the user wants to quit, no matter how you word it, and do something appropriate. You can also issue ON SHUTDOWN with nothing else to clear it, in which case you will clear the current ON SHUTDOWN command without replacing it. Find out what is being called when you select the exit option. Are you using a button or a menu option? Look at the code that runs when you click that button or choose that menu option. There's probably a messagebox call with that text, and you just need to change it.
